What Are The Advantages Of Stamping Press Machine?
Publish Time: 2025-12-05 Origin: Site
What Are The Advantages of Stamping Press Machines?
Stamping press machines are a vital tool in many industries, offering a wide range of benefits that enhance efficiency, precision, and cost savings. These machines are specifically designed to carry out repetitive tasks quickly and accurately, making them an invaluable asset for manufacturers. In this article, we will explore the advantages of stamping press machines in the manufacturing sector.
Increased Efficiency and Productivity
In today’s competitive world, businesses are always looking for ways to improve efficiency and productivity. One highly effective solution is the use of stamping press machines. These machines have transformed the manufacturing industry by streamlining processes and increasing output.
Stamping press machines are designed to automate the process of shaping or stamping metal sheets into desired forms. Equipped with advanced technology and precision tools, these machines produce high-quality products with minimal human intervention, saving time and reducing error margins. This results in higher efficiency and increased productivity.
One key benefit is the speed at which these machines operate. They can handle large volumes of work in a fraction of the time it would take manually. With powerful motors and hydraulic systems, stamping press machines perform rapid and accurate stamping operations. Manufacturers can meet tight deadlines, which leads to increased customer satisfaction and repeat business.
Moreover, stamping press machines provide a level of consistency and precision that is hard to achieve manually. They are programmed to follow specific patterns and measurements, ensuring that every stamped product is identical. This reduces human error, enhances product quality, and minimizes waste and rework, leading to higher productivity.
Another significant advantage is the reduction in labor costs. With automation taking over repetitive tasks, manufacturers can allocate workers to more complex, value-added activities. This optimizes resource use and reduces reliance on manual labor, allowing businesses to lower operational costs and invest more in other areas like research and development or marketing.
Precision and Accuracy
Precision and accuracy are vital for many industrial processes, and stamping press machines play a key role in ensuring both. These machines use mechanical force to shape and form metal sheets or other materials into precise parts.
The operation of a stamping press machine involves the use of a die, which holds the material in place. When the material is placed between the die and the press, the machine applies immense pressure to shape the material, creating the desired stamped part.
Precision is crucial in ensuring that every stamped part meets the required specifications. Even slight deviations in the machine’s settings can lead to defects and costly rework. To achieve precision, stamping press machines must be calibrated and adjusted to ensure the right amount of force is applied.
Accuracy is equally important. The machine must position the material correctly within the die to ensure that the stamped part is precisely formed. Misalignment can cause defective parts, compromising the overall quality of the product.
To maintain precision and accuracy, stamping press machines are often equipped with advanced sensors and monitoring systems. These systems measure and control the force, pressure, and positioning, providing real-time data that helps operators make necessary adjustments. Regular maintenance and calibration are essential to keep the machines performing at their best, preventing costly downtime and production delays.
Cost Savings and Waste Reduction
Cost savings and waste reduction are top priorities for businesses in any industry. One effective way to achieve both is by investing in a high-quality stamping press machine.
A stamping press machine is highly versatile and widely used across industries to shape, cut, or mold metal sheets into various forms and sizes. By incorporating these advanced machines into production lines, businesses can streamline operations and significantly reduce costs.
One major advantage of stamping press machines is their ability to automate repetitive tasks. This leads to reduced labor costs and improved efficiency. With fewer manual interventions, the chance of errors and rework is minimized, which directly results in waste reduction.
Additionally, stamping press machines offer precision and accuracy in producing complex metal parts, eliminating the need for further machining or finishing. This saves both time and resources. The high-speed capabilities of these machines also shorten production cycles, further increasing cost savings.
In terms of material utilization, stamping press machines help minimize scrap through advanced cutting techniques, ensuring that more material is used efficiently. This reduction in scrap not only lowers material costs but also has environmental benefits, as less waste ends up in landfills.
Furthermore, by ensuring consistent product quality, stamping press machines help businesses meet stringent customer specifications. This reduces the likelihood of rejected or faulty components, minimizing the need for costly rework or replacements.
